It’s a rainy day for Android users as Apple-owned Dark Sky shuts down

It’s a rainy day for Android users as Apple-owned Dark Sky shuts down

Posted on August 4, 2020August 27, 2023 By Jarvis

It’s a sad day for Android users of the popular Dark Sky app, which shut down today following an acquisition by Apple.

The app, which gained prominence largely due to the relative accuracy of its rain duration feature, was sold to Apple in March, with the iPhone maker vowing to shut down all other versions and immediately pulling the Android app from the Play Store.

This weekend, Android users were greeted with a message explaining that the “app has shut down” (via Ars Technica). The Android app was slated to stop working on Android phones on July 1, but the deadline was extended.
